A Tour of Prancing Horse of Nashville: Inside One of America’s Most Ambitious Ferrari Destinations

Ferrari dealerships aren’t all created equal — and Prancing Horse of Nashville proves it. Built from the ground up to serve Tennessee and the broader Southeast, the 45,000‑square‑foot facility has quickly become one of the most comprehensive Ferrari environments in the United States. It blends modern retail, heritage preservation, concierge ownership services, and factory‑level restoration capability under one roof.

Prancing Horse of Nashville wasn’t an expansion — it was a strategic placement. Ferrari’s dealer development team identified a geographic gap in the Southeast and green‑lit a flagship facility designed to serve Tennessee, Kentucky, Alabama, and surrounding states. “Prancing Horse of Nashville… was created to fill a regional gap in the Southeast and to offer a full‑service Ferrari experience: a large, 45,000‑square‑foot facility…” Chris explains.

The Atelier: Ferrari Configuration as a Tactile Experience

One of the crown jewels of the Nashville facility is the atelier room, a space designed for hands‑on configuration. Instead of relying solely on screens, clients can touch leathers, compare carbon finishes, examine paint samples, and visualize their build in three dimensions. Miele “pushed for design elements that mirror the factory experience, such as the atelier where clients can see and touch materials and options…”

Restoration & Classiche: A Full Heritage Preservation Program

One of the most distinctive aspects of Prancing Horse of Nashville is its restoration and Classiche practice, which operates in close collaboration with Ferrari Classiche and European specialists like Michelotto. “Current projects include an F40 LM at Michelotto and a 308 GTB Group 4 rally car, with plans for track shakedowns at Fiorano…” says Chris.

This isn’t just mechanical restoration — it’s provenance management. Documentation, certification, and historical accuracy are treated with the same seriousness as the mechanical work itself.
